Depression, or a "depressed Emotional mood" , may in everyday English refer to a state of Melancholia, unhappiness or sadness, or to a relatively minor downturn in mood that may last only a few hours or days. This is quite distinct from the medical diagnosis of "Clinical depression". However, if depressed mood lasts at least two weeks, and is accompanied by other symptoms that interfere with daily living, it may be seen as a Symptom of clinical depression, Dysthymia or some other diagnosable "Mental illness", or alternatively as sub-syndromal depression.
In the field of Psychiatry, the word depression can also have this meaning of low mood but more specifically refers to a mental illness when it has reached a severity and duration to warrant a Diagnosis , whether there is an obvious situational cause or not; see "Clinical depression" . The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ders ("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ders" [DSM]) states that a depressed mood is often reported as being: "... depressed, sad, hopeless, discouraged, or 'down in the dumps'." In a clinical setting, a depressed mood can be something a patient reports (a Symptom ), or something a clinician observes (a "Sign (medicine)" ), or both.
A depressed mood is generally situational and reactive, and associated with grief, loss, or a major social transition. A change of residence, marriage, divorce, the break-up of a significant relationship, graduation, or job loss are all examples of instances that might trigger a depressed mood.
